use crate::metrics::CloudInfo;
use super::{imds_get_headers, new_imds_agent};
fn zone_to_region(zone: &str) -> String {
match zone.rsplit_once('-') {
Some((prefix, _)) => prefix.to_string(),
None => zone.to_string(),
}
}
pub fn probe() -> Option<CloudInfo> {
let agent = new_imds_agent();
const FLAVOR: &[(&str, &str)] = &[("Metadata-Flavor", "Google")];
let machine_type = imds_get_headers(
&agent,
"http://metadata.google.internal/computeMetadata/v1/instance/machine-type",
FLAVOR,
)?;
let zone_full = imds_get_headers(
&agent,
"http://metadata.google.internal/computeMetadata/v1/instance/zone",
FLAVOR,
)?;
let instance_type = machine_type.rsplit('/').next()?.to_string();
let zone = zone_full.rsplit('/').next()?.to_string();
let cloud_region_id = zone_to_region(&zone);
Some(CloudInfo {
cloud_vendor_id: Some("gcp".to_string()),
cloud_account_id: None,
cloud_region_id: Some(cloud_region_id),
cloud_zone_id: Some(zone),
cloud_instance_type: Some(instance_type),
})
}
#[cfg(test)]
mod tests {
use super::*;
#[test]
fn test_zone_to_region() {
assert_eq!(zone_to_region("us-central1-a"), "us-central1");
assert_eq!(zone_to_region("x"), "x");
assert_eq!(zone_to_region("europe-west4-b"), "europe-west4");
}
}
